How We Approach This Sector Here

The working method reflects both private offices & headquarters standards and Little Venice realities.

1

Map which rooms need to stay live and which can be released in phases.

2

Agree the finish standard for each zone so the specification reflects how the office is used.

3

Protect routes, coordinate furniture moves, and keep daily handback predictable.

4

Complete each phase to a presentable closeout rather than leaving loose ends between visits.

Little Venice has its own building mix and operational pressures. The architecture is predominantly stucco-fronted Victorian terraces, many now divided into premium flats, with some larger houses remaining in single-family use. The canal-side setting means some properties have rear elevations exposed to moisture and weather in ways that are not always obvious from the street. Internal rooms are often well-proportioned with period features, and the finish expectation sits at the higher end of residential Westminster.
